Structure and Activation Mechanism of the CHK2 DNA-Damage Checkpoint Kinase
Template:ABSTRACT PUBMED 19782031
About this Structure
3I6W is a 8 chains structure of sequences from Homo sapiens. Full crystallographic information is available from OCA.
Reference
- Cai Z, Chehab NH, Pavletich NP. Structure and activation mechanism of the CHK2 DNA damage checkpoint kinase. Mol Cell. 2009 Sep 24;35(6):818-29. PMID:19782031 doi:10.1016/j.molcel.2009.09.007
